摘 要:目的研究醛固酮/肾素(aldosterone to renin ratio,ARR)与高血压患者心脏损害的相关性,并分析ARR是否为高血压患者心脏损害的独立危险因素。方法回顾分析2019年1月至2024年6月在承德市中心医院就诊的高血压患者178例,收集患者的临床资料,完善高血压五项或高血压三项检查,计算ARR值,按照ARR中位数值大小分为高ARR组(ARR≥3.47)和低ARR组(ARR<3.47),每组各89例;完善生化常规、心脏彩超检查。ARR与高血压心脏损害各指标相关性采用Spearman相关分析;采用多元线性逐步回归分析ARR与左心室后壁厚度(LVPWT)、左心室质量指数(LVMI)关系;用二元Logistic回归分析ARR与左心室肥厚(LVH)的关系。结果两组年龄、性别、身高、体重、体重指数(BMI)、体表面积(BSA)、高血压病程、血糖、甘油三酯(TG)、总胆固醇(TC)、低密度脂蛋白胆固醇(LDL-c)、左心房内径(LAD)、室间隔厚度(IVST)、左心室舒张末期内径(LVEDd)、左心室质量(LVM)方面差异均无统计学意义(P>0.05);在醛固酮(ALD)、肾素活性(PRA)、左心室后壁厚度(LVPWT)、左心室质量指数(LVMI)、左心室肥厚(LVH)方面差异有统计学意义(P<0.05)。Spearman相关分析显示,ARR与LVPWT(r_(s)=0.366,P<0.001)、LVMI(r_(s)=0.228,P=0.002)、LVH(r_(s)=0.296,P<0.001)呈正相关。行多元逐步回归分析结果表明,ARR(β=0.298,P<0.001)、体重(β=0.171,P=0.017)与LVPWT呈独立正相关;ARR(β=0.231,P=0.001)、高血压病程(β=0.218,P=0.002)与LVMI呈独立正相关,BSA(β=-0.198,P=0.005)与LVMI呈独立负相关。行二元Logistic回归分析显示,ARR(OR=1.160,95%CI:1.056~1.274,P=0.002)、高血压病程(OR=1.090,95%CI:1.021~1.164,P=0.010)与LVH呈独立正相关。结论ARR升高可以作为LVPWT增大、LVMI增加、LVH的危险因素。Objective To investigate the correlation between aldosterone to renin ratio(ARR)and cardiac damage in hypertensive patients and analyze whether ARR is an independent risk factor for cardiac damage in these patients.Methods A retrospective analysis was performed on 178 hypertensive patients who were treated in Chengde Central Hospital from January 2019 to June 2024.The clinical data were collected,and the five-item or three-item hypertension tests were completed to calculate the ARR value.Patients were divided into a high ARR group(ARR≥3.47)and a low ARR group(ARR<3.47)according to the median value of ARR,with 89 patients in each group.Routine biochemical tests and echocardiography were completed.Spearman correlation analysis was used to analyze the correlation between ARR and various indicators of hypertensive cardiac damage.Multiple linear stepwise regression analysis was used to analyze the relationship between ARR and left ventricular posterior wall thickness(LVPWT)and left ventricular mass index(LVMI).Binary Logistic regression analysis was used to analyze the relationship between ARR and left ventricular hypertrophy(LVH).Results There were no significant differences between the two groups in age,gender,height,weight,body mass index(BMI),body surface area(BSA),course of hypertension,blood glucose,triglyceride(TG),total cholesterol(TC),low-density lipoprotein cholesterol(LDL-c),left atrial diameter(LAD),interventricular septal thickness(IVST),left ventricular end-diastolic diameter(LVEDd),and left ventricular mass(LVM)(P>0.05).However,there were significant differences in aldosterone(ALD),plasma renin activity(PRA),LVPWT,LVMI,and LVH between the two groups(P<0.05).Spearman correlation analysis showed that ARR was positively correlated with LVPWT(r_(s)=0.366,P<0.001),LVMI(r_(s)=0.228,P=0.002),and LVH(r_(s)=0.296,P<0.001).Multiple stepwise regression analysis showed that ARR(β=0.298,P<0.001)and weight(β=0.171,P=0.017)were independently and positively correlated with LVPWT;ARR(β=0.231,P=0.001)and the course
